I was using Chromium until it got so big (now almost twice the disk space as that required for Firefox). Now I use Epiphany but I am looking hard at Midori.

I use Google Chrome (direct from google's web site) and it is my favorite...I think it renders better then firefox and it is faster also...And it keeps getting improved all the time...The Chrome version has a convenient built in pdf reader and built in flash player (which the open source Chromium doesn't) and it adds an automatic updater as well so you always get the latest stable version when it is released...
